WILL BANTER AND JOHN HOWARD.

WILL.
Come, now, let us kick up a dust,
Our master has gone out of school;
Tom Tricky I know will be first,
To break every tyrannous rule.
Ben Dodd is beginning to swear,
And rips out his oaths in a breath,
But little for God does he care,
Though his friends are half worried to death.
John Howard, come out of that corner,
And join in our frolic, I say,
How can you be acting Jack Horner,
And fumbling your Virgil all day?

JOHN.
Excuse me, friend Will, and be quiet,
We have quite time enough for our fun,
Without getting into a riot,
And leaving our studies undone.
Not manly to me is an oath,
A jest that is gross I despise,
And when I am tempted by both,
Superior to both will I rise.
I will not join the reckless and rude,
Independent and firm I remain;
I have often your laughter withstood,
And I've courage to bear it again.
